Description

Methyl 2-Bromo-3-Iodobenzoate CAS NO 1261797-04-9 is a high-purity, multi-halogenated aromatic ester building block of significant synthetic utility. This compound is valued for its versatility as a key intermediate in advanced organic synthesis, particularly in cross-coupling reactions. It is primarily sought after by research chemists and process development scientists in the pharmaceutical, agrochemical, and advanced materials industries for constructing complex molecular architectures.

Application

  • Pharmaceutical Intermediate: A crucial precursor in the synthesis of active pharmaceutical ingredients (APIs), especially those containing complex, halogen-substituted aromatic systems.
  • Agrochemical Synthesis: Used in the research and development of novel herbicides, fungicides, and insecticides where the bromine and iodine atoms serve as handles for further functionalization.
  • Material Science Research: Serves as a building block for creating organic electronic materials, liquid crystals, and specialty polymers through Suzuki, Stille, or other metal-catalyzed coupling reactions.
  • Chemical Biology & Probe Development: Utilized in the synthesis of molecular probes and tags for imaging and diagnostic applications due to the reactivity of its halogen atoms.
  • Academic & Contract Research: An essential reagent for methodological development in organic chemistry and for the synthesis of novel compounds in academic and industrial R&D settings.

Basic Information

Product Name Methyl 2-Bromo-3-Iodobenzoate
CAS No. 1261797-04-9
Molecular Formula C8H6BrIO2
Molecular Weight 340.94 g/mol
Synonyms 2-Bromo-3-iodobenzoic acid methyl ester; Methyl 2-bromo-3-iodobenzoate; Benzoic acid, 2-bromo-3-iodo-, methyl ester; Methyl o-bromo-m-iodobenzoate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from heat, sparks, and open flame. Due to its light-sensitive nature, minimize exposure to light during handling and storage.
